html5怎么结合php

不及物动词 其他 136

回复

共3条回复 我来回复
  • 不及物动词的头像
    不及物动词
    这个人很懒,什么都没有留下~
    评论

    结合HTML5和PHP,可以实现丰富的网页交互和动态数据处理。下面是一个简单的示例,展示了如何通过PHP与HTML5结合实现一个用户注册页面:

    HTML5部分:
    “`html



    用户注册

    用户注册






    “`

    PHP部分(register.php):
    “`php


    注册成功

    注册成功

    您的用户名是:’ . $username . ‘


    ‘;
    ?>
    “`

    上述示例中,通过HTML5的表单元素和属性,实现了一个用户注册页面,用户填写了用户名和密码后,点击提交按钮,表单数据将通过POST方式提交到register.php页面。在register.php中,使用PHP获取到用户填写的用户名和密码,并进行相应的处理(如存储到数据库中)。最后,通过PHP输出一个注册成功的HTML页面,显示用户的用户名。

    通过这种方式,HTML5与PHP结合,可以实现更复杂的网页交互和动态数据处理,满足不同的需求。注意,在实际开发中,还需要考虑安全性和数据验证等问题。

    2年前 0条评论
  • worktile的头像
    worktile
    Worktile官方账号
    评论

    HTML5和PHP是两种完全不同的技术,但它们可以很好地结合在一起。HTML5是一种用于构建和呈现网页的标记语言,而PHP是一种用于开发动态网站和应用程序的脚本语言。以下是HTML5和PHP结合使用的几个常见场景和方法:

    1. 表单处理:HTML5提供了一些新的表单元素和属性,如日期选择器、邮件验证等。PHP可以与HTML5一起使用,处理表单提交的数据,并将其存储在数据库中或发送到电子邮件。

    2. 文件上传:HTML5中的新文件上传API允许用户选择和上传文件。PHP可以接收上传的文件,并对其进行处理,例如保存到服务器上的特定目录,或将文件信息写入数据库中。

    3. 实时通信:HTML5中的WebSocket API允许双向实时通信,PHP可以作为服务器端的脚本语言,处理和响应客户端发送的实时数据,并将数据推送给其他连接的客户端。

    4. 数据库操作:PHP具有丰富的数据库操作功能,可以连接和操作各种数据库系统,如MySQL、SQLite等。HTML5中的Web存储API和IndexedDB API可以使用PHP访问和操作本地或远程数据库。

    5. 动态内容生成:PHP可以根据数据库查询结果或其他条件生成动态内容,并将其嵌入HTML5页面中。这样可以实现根据用户身份、访问权限或其他需要动态改变的数据来生成网页内容。

    为了将HTML5和PHP结合使用,可以在HTML文件中使用PHP代码,通过将文件后缀改为.php,服务器会将其中的PHP代码解析并执行。同时,还可以使用PHP在HTML页面中包含其他文件、循环生成内容、读取和写入数据库,以及与其他服务器端技术(如AJAX)进行通信等操作。

    总之,HTML5和PHP的结合可以使网站和应用程序更加丰富和动态,提供更好的用户体验和功能。同时,合理使用HTML5和PHP,可以提高开发效率和网站的性能。

    2年前 0条评论
  • fiy的头像
    fiy
    Worktile&PingCode市场小伙伴
    评论

    HTML5是一种用于构建Web页面的标准,而PHP是一种服务器端脚本语言,用于处理与Web页面交互的数据。结合使用HTML5和PHP可以实现动态网页的开发,让网站更加交互和功能丰富。

    在结合HTML5和PHP的开发过程中,常见的一个应用场景就是实现表单数据的提交与处理。下面将从方法、操作流程等方面讲解如何结合HTML5和PHP来实现一个表单提交的例子。

    首先,我们要在HTML页面中创建一个表单。使用HTML5的表单元素可以充分利用浏览器提供的验证功能,提高用户输入数据的准确性。例如,可以使用``来创建一个邮箱输入框,浏览器会自动验证用户输入的值是否符合邮箱格式。

    在HTML表单中,我们一般会使用`

    `元素来包裹表单中的各个输入项。设置`action`属性为一个PHP文件的路径,表示表单提交后数据将由该文件来处理。例如:`
    `。

    接下来,我们需要编写一个PHP文件来接收和处理表单提交的数据。可以在该文件中使用`$_POST`超全局变量获取表单提交的数据。例如,如果表单中有一个名为`name`的输入框,可以使用`$_POST[“name”]`来获取用户输入的值。

    在PHP文件中,可以根据业务需求对表单提交的数据进行处理,例如校验数据的合法性、保存数据到数据库等。这里只是简单的示例,使用一个`echo`语句将用户输入的姓名输出到页面上。代码如下:

    “`php

    “`

    最后,在HTML页面中添加一个用于展示处理结果的区域,可以使用`

    `元素,并设置一个唯一的`id`属性。在PHP文件中,可以将处理结果存储到一个变量中,然后使用`“;
    ?>
    “`

    在以上示例中,我们结合了HTML5和PHP来实现了一个简单的表单提交的功能。当用户输入姓名后,点击提交按钮,表单的数据将会被发送到后台的PHP文件进行处理,并将处理结果返回给前端页面展示。

    当然,结合HTML5和PHP还可以实现更多的功能,例如用户登录、数据的增删改查等。具体的操作流程和方法根据具体的需求和场景可能会有所不同,但基本的原理和思路都是相通的。通过深入学习HTML5和PHP的相关知识,你将能够更好地结合这两种技术,开发出更复杂、更实用的Web应用。

    2年前 0条评论
注册PingCode 在线客服
站长微信
站长微信
电话联系

400-800-1024

工作日9:30-21:00在线

分享本页
返回顶部